This paper considers the introduction of relational space and time with the specification of simultaneity associated with the unity of the light signal for the whole world. In accordance with the ideas of some physicists, a concept is proposed, in fact, of absolute time, interpreted in a new way and consistent with the theory of action at a distance. This is ensured by the invariance of the increment of the relational time relative to arbitrary spatial shifts. This eliminates the ambiguity of the theory when using retarded and advanced potentials. The transition of these constructions to the description in the theory of relativity with the help of appropriate transformations is discussed.
